Oracle.sql.Note

好久没弄过sql了今天算是复习一下了,应该好好系统的看一遍书了。

--创建表

create table sys_dynamicdll(
       filename varchar(40) primary key,
       fileconten blob,
       comments varchar(100),
       uploadUser NUMBER(10),
       uploadTime timestamp(6) default sysdate,
       foreign key(uploadUser) references sys_users(ukey)
);

 一次更次多条数据就犯了错,写了多次set,其实一次就够了,哎

update TABLE_NAME set col1=value2, col2=valuew where col3=value3

--增加时间字段,默认为当前日期

alter table tablename add col date default sysdate

--修改日期字段,默认系统当前日期

alter table tablename modify col date default sysdate

 --修改表结构的列名

alter table TABLENAME rename column COLUMNNAME TO NEWCOLUMNNAME

 

posted @ 2013-04-01 18:58  Lovey  阅读(171)  评论(0编辑  收藏  举报